MHT CET 2026 April 16 Question Paper is available on this page for both shifts. Students who appeared in exam have reported that MHT CET 2026 April 16 Shift 2 was a moderately difficult paper. Most students found Mathematics moderate with a few lengthy questions. Physics was also moderate while Chemistry was comparitively easy. In MHT CET 2026 April 16 Shift 1 paper, the overall exam was moderate. Mathematics was lengthy while Physics had more numerical based questions. Out of all sections, Chemistry was easiest in shift 1.

Commonly asked questions
No. There is no minimum mark required to pass the MHT CET exam. The only requirement to get the scorecard is to appear in all subjects of MHT CET and obtain a non-zero score.
Yes, the MHT CET 2026 exam is MCQ type for both the PCM and PCB groups. For each question, students will be given 4 alternatives and candidates have to mark the correct answer.
130 is a good score in the MHT CET exam. To obtain 130 marks in MHT CET, students have to cover all the topics from the MHT CET syllabus and practice the MHT CET PYQs and sample papers.
There is no negative marking in MHT CET. In the Maharashtra CET exam, Physics and Chemistry question is of 1 marks. No marks are deducted for unattempted questions or incorrection answers.

MHT CET 2026 Result
CET Cell is expected to release MHT CET 2026 result in the second week of May. Students will be able to access MHT CET result download link at cetcell.mahacet.org. Percentile scores secured in exam after normalisation can be checked through result.
